объясни agents-sdk --простыми-словами

Agents SDK
Когда я впервые попробовал собрать агента с нуля, я потратил два дня на всю внутреннюю обвязку и ровно ноль минут на саму идею. Настроить цикл, подключить инструменты, следить, что он уже сделал. Ничего из этого не было самой интересной частью. Но без этого интересная часть вообще не могла начаться.
Agents SDK дает тебе всю эту обвязку уже готовой, чтобы ты сразу перешел к идее.
Сначала вернем в комнату две старые детали, потому что это слово буквально склеено из них:
- SDK — это коробка из IKEA. Уже нарезанные детали, пакетик с винтами, инструкция. Ты собираешь, а не выпиливаешь доски из сырого дерева.
- Агент — это AI, который не просто отвечает, а действует. Ты даешь ему цель, и он работает в цикле: сделать шаг, посмотреть, что получилось, решить следующий шаг, повторить, пока задача не сделана.
То есть Agents SDK — это коробка из IKEA ровно для одного предмета мебели: рабочего агента.
Что лежит в коробке. Если собирать агента руками, придется вручную связать четыре раздражающие вещи. Набор отдает тебе все четыре уже готовыми:
- Цикл. Движок, который позволяет ему продолжать. Шаг, проверка, снова шаг, а не один ответ и точка. Именно это делает его работником, а не чат-ботом.
- Подключение инструментов. Провода, через которые он дотягивается до реального мира. Заказать через окошко приложения, запустить команду, прочитать и записать файл, отправить письмо.
- Память. Место, где хранится то, что он уже узнал в этом запуске, чтобы четвертый шаг все еще помнил, что нашел первый.
- Ограничители. Заборы. Никогда не тратить больше этой суммы. Всегда спрашивать перед удалением. Не уходить с этой задачи. Рельсы, которые не дают быстрому и уверенному работнику уверенно улететь с обрыва.
Свяжи все четыре сам, и ты сожжешь дни до того, как агент сделает хоть что-то полезное. Открываешь коробку — и они уже защелкнуты вместе. Твое время уходит туда, куда должно: на то, зачем вообще нужен агент.
Представь кит-кар. Двигатель, рама, колеса, коробка передач приезжают готовыми. Ты не точишь коленвал у себя в гараже. Ты скручиваешь проверенные детали и настраиваешь то, что делает машину твоей. Сложная и опасная инженерия уже решена. Характер — твоя работа.
В этом весь обмен. Набор дает тебе машину, которая едет. Ты решаешь, куда.
Почему это тихий двигатель за каждым "кастомным AI-агентом", о котором ты постоянно слышишь. Агент поддержки, который читает твою базу знаний и отвечает на тикеты. Исследовательский агент, который перелопачивает пачку ссылок и пишет тебе бриф. Операционный агент, который каждое утро вытаскивает вчерашние цифры и кидает их в Slack. Ни одна из этих команд не писала цикл, память и ограничители с нуля. Они открыли набор, описали задачу и подключили свои инструменты.
Одна честная строка, потому что "стартовый набор" может звучать как "нажал старт и ушел": набор дает тебе рабочий каркас, а не готового надежного работника. Цикл и рельсы тебе дали. Подтянуть рельсы под твою реальную задачу, решить, к чему ему можно прикасаться, посмотреть первые десяток запусков — все это на тебе. Кит-кару все равно нужен человек, который умеет водить.
Набор берет на себя механику. Ты приносишь миссию.